The First Amendment to the U.S. Constitution protects each person's freedom of speech. Which of these best shows how freedom of
speech meets a purpose of the Preamble to the Constitution? A. Freedom of speech provides for common defense. It gives the country strength to protect itself against enemies.
B. Freedom of speech secures the blessings of liberty. It keeps people from being punished for their opinions.
C. Freedom of speech forms a more perfect Union. It brings people together in agreement with each other.
D. Freedom of speech supports the general welfare. It promises that people's needs will be equally taken care of.
The answer is B purely due to this statement: "secures the blessings of liberty" which is in the preamble. Also because it is defined as a natural right. Hope this helps and let me know if you need more help!
